LIPPERT, PLACER COUNTY 14 SHERIFF DEPUTY, and DOES 1 through 100, 15 Defendants. 16 17 18 19 On October 11, 2022, parties participated in a settlement conference and settled this case. 20 | ECF No. 33. However, on December 1, 2022, defendants informed the court plaintiff refuses to 21 | sign the settlement agreement. ECF No. 36 (sealed). Thus, plaintiff is ordered to show cause 22 | within fourteen days why this action should not be dismissed for lack of prosecution under 23 | Federal Rule of Civil Procedure 41(b). See Hernandez v. City of El Monte, 138 F.3d 393, 399 24 | (9th Cir. 1998) (citing Henderson v. Duncan, 779 F.2d 1421 (9th Cir. 1986)). 25 IT IS SO ORDERED. 26 DATED: March 22, 2023. 27 ee CHIEF ED STATES DISTRICT JUDGE
